BIOGRAPHY
Jonas Hassen Khemiri, born in Sweden in 1978, is the author of two novels and one collection of plays and short stories. His first novel, One Eye Red, received the Boras Tidning award for best literary debut. His second novel, Montecore, won several literary awards including the Swedish Radio Award for best novel of the year. Khemiri has also received the PO Enquist Literary Prize for the most promising young European writer. He currently divides his time between Stockholm and Berlin.
Literary awards:
Borås Prize for best Swedish Literary Debut (2004)
Per Olov Enquist Prize for young authors facing the future (2006)
VI Magazine Literary Prize (2006)
Colombine scholarship (2006)
Tidningen CITY’s literary award (2006)
Swedish Radio’s Novel Prize (2006)
The Bellman Award (2007)
Swedish Radio’s Prize for best Swedish Short Story (2008)
Shortlisted for the August Prize (2006)
HEDDA Award for best play (Norway, 2010)
John Fante Literary Prize (Italy, 2010)
OBIE Award for playwriting (US, 2011)
